对于普通的小程序(如微信小程序、支付宝小程序等),如果功能相对简单(如展示类、信息查询、用户登录、表单提交等),后端对服务器性能要求不高,选择阿里云服务器时可以从以下几个方面考虑配置:
一、推荐配置(适合普通小程序)
| 配置项 | 推荐配置 |
|---|---|
| CPU | 1核 或 2核 |
| 内存 | 2GB |
| 系统盘 | 40GB 高效云盘(SSD更佳) |
| 带宽 | 1Mbps(初期可选1-3Mbps) |
| 操作系统 | CentOS 7.x / Ubuntu 20.04 LTS |
| 实例类型 | 共享型(如 t6/t5)或通用型(如 ecs.s6) |
✅ 推荐型号:ecs.s6-c1m2.small(2核2G)或 ecs.t6-c1m2.small(2核2G)
二、适用场景说明
- ✅ 适合:用户量不大(日活 < 1万)、无高并发、不涉及大量图片/视频存储或处理
- ✅ 典型应用:企业展示类小程序、预约系统、信息查询、后台管理接口等
- ❌ 不适合:直播、电商大促、高并发API、大数据处理等场景
三、其他必要组件建议
数据库(RDS 或 云数据库)
- 可选:阿里云 RDS MySQL 基础版(1核1G)
- 或直接在ECS上安装MySQL(节省成本,但需自行维护)
对象存储(OSS)
- 用于存储小程序中的图片、文件等
- 按量付费,成本低,推荐使用
域名 + HTTPS证书
- 小程序要求后端接口必须使用 HTTPS
- 可在阿里云申请免费SSL证书(Symantec)
备案
- 如果服务器在我国大陆,需进行域名备案
四、成本参考(以阿里云为例)
| 项目 | 预估费用(首年优惠价) |
|---|---|
| ECS(2核2G) | 约 ¥690 元/年 |
| RDS MySQL(1核1G) | 约 ¥600 元/年 |
| OSS(按使用量) | ¥10~50 元/月 |
| SSL证书 | 免费 |
| 域名 | ¥30~80 元/年 |
💡 初期可选择“轻量应用服务器”(阿里云轻量)更便宜且集成度高,适合新手。
五、优化建议
- 使用 Nginx 做反向X_X和静态资源缓存
- 后端使用 Node.js、Python(Flask/Django)、PHP 或 Java(Spring Boot)均可,根据团队技术栈选择
- 开启 CDN X_X静态资源(可选)
- 定期备份数据,防止丢失
总结
对于普通小程序,2核2G内存、1Mbps带宽的阿里云ECS服务器完全够用,搭配RDS和OSS即可稳定运行。初期建议选择按年付费的入门级套餐,后续根据用户增长再升级配置。
如需节省运维成本,也可考虑使用阿里云「轻量应用服务器」(含应用镜像、一键部署),更适合个人开发者或初创项目。
CDNK博客